Carlton South, Vic.; Melbourne University Press; 2000.. First Edition; Demy 8vo; pp. xvi, 215; illustrated with 12 pages of b/w. photographs, time line, notes, bibliography, index, bound in original maroon cloth, title lettered in gilt on spine, dustjacket, inscribed by the author on title page, very good copy. Dorothy J. Ross - widely known and respected as Headmistress of Melbourne Church of England Girls' Grammar School (Merton Hall) from 1938 to 1955 - was an icon in female education.
